Current location:
308 stick rod_308 stick rod
welding electrodes price
Welding electrodes are a critical component in the welding process, and their pricing can significan...
- " title=''>" title=''>
...
" title=''>" title=''>...
" title=''>" title=''>...
7018 rod 3 32 amps
For welding professionals and newcomers alike, understanding the nuances of welding rods is crucial...